While I agree with this approach for higher level stuff, it's specifically the lower level pieces that just interact with the async/await language features rather than the event loop itself where I needed some discussion to clarify my own thoughts :) My conclusion from the thread is: - if it needs to depend on asyncio, it should either go in asyncio, or be published as a third party aio-lib - if it *doesn't* need to depend on asyncio, then it's a candidate for stdlib inclusion (e.g. the coroutine support in inspect) - both asynccontextmanager and AsyncExitStack actually fall into the latter category - other contextlib APIs like closing() should be able to transparently support both the sync and async variants of the CM protocol without negatively affecting the synchronous version - so for the specific case of contextlib, supporting both synchronous and asynchronous contexts in the one module makes sense - I still plan to keep the test cases separate, since the async test cases need more infrastructure than the synchronous ones What we shouldn't do is take this design decision as setting a binding precedent for any other modules like itertools - the trade-offs there are going to be different, and there are already third party modules like https://github.com/asyncdef/aitertools that provide equivalent APIs for the asynchronous programming model.
